Analysis

Turkmenistan recorded 33.01 terawatt-hours for electricity generation in 2024. That is the highest value across all 40 years on record.

The figure is up 1.3% on the previous year and up 61.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, electricity generation in Turkmenistan peaked at 33.01 terawatt-hours in 2024 and was at its lowest, 8.86 terawatt-hours, in 1999.

That places Turkmenistan 72nd out of 214 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 40 years of available data.
